Immelt, Jeffrey R.

Article Abstract:

The life and work of Jeffrey R. Immelt, chairman and CEO of General electric Co. (G.E.) is described. He made a beginning in Procter & Gamble and has rose to current position facing a lot of challenges which included national economic downturn, 9/11 attack which led to sharp decline in the companies stock value; which he has met by increasing securities at GE facilities and increased capital investment for R&D there by restoring investor confidence.

William Donaldson, chairman of the Securities and Exchange Commission

Article Abstract:

William Donaldson is the chairman of the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). In 1976, he received the president's distinguished service award besides many honorary degrees from institutions including St. Lawrence University.
